Display Technology

In 2026, display technology has evolved significantly. Look for models with 8K resolution for crystal-clear visuals and OLED or MicroLED screens for vibrant colors and deep blacks. Additionally, high refresh rates (120Hz or higher) provide smoother interactions, which are especially beneficial for creative work and gaming.

Processing Power and AI Integration

Powerful processors are essential for handling demanding tasks. In 2026, expect multi-core CPUs with AI acceleration integrated into the hardware. These AI features can optimize system performance, enhance security with facial recognition, and automate routine tasks, making your workflow more efficient.

Memory and Storage

Advanced all-in-one computers will offer up to 128GB of RAM for seamless multitasking. Storage options should include NVMe SSDs with capacities exceeding 4TB for fast data access and ample space for large files and applications.

Connectivity and Ports

Future-proof connectivity is vital. Look for Wi-Fi 7 support for faster wireless speeds, along with a variety of ports such as Thunderbolt 4/5, USB-C, HDMI 2.1, and SD card readers. These ensure compatibility with a wide range of peripherals and external displays.

Security Features

Security continues to be a priority. Expect advanced features like biometric authentication (facial recognition and fingerprint sensors), hardware-based encryption, and integrated TPM modules to protect sensitive data.

Design and Sustainability

Design remains important, with a focus on minimalist aesthetics and ergonomic stands. Sustainability features such as recyclable materials and energy-efficient components are increasingly standard, aligning with environmental concerns.
